Exploring the Connection Between Stress and Stomach Discomfort

Stress affects the body in numerous ways, and the gastrointestinal system is particularly sensitive. The connection between stress and stomach discomfort can be attributed to the body’s natural fight or flight response, which can alter digestion. When stressed, the body prioritizes resources away from non-essential functions, like digestion, which may lead to sensations of heaviness or discomfort in the stomach. Additionally, stress can increase stomach acid production or slow down the movement of food through the digestive tract, further contributing to these uncomfortable feelings.


Effective Strategies for Relieving Stomach Heaviness After Stress

There are several approaches to alleviate the heaviness experienced in the stomach after stress. Mindfulness and relaxation techniques such as deep breathing, meditation, or gentle yoga can help calm the mind and body. Physical activity is also beneficial; light exercise can stimulate digestion and promote a sense of well-being. Furthermore, maintaining a balanced diet, staying hydrated, and avoiding excessive caffeine or alcohol can play a significant role in reducing stomach heaviness.


Long-Term Impacts of Recurring Stomach Heaviness After Stress

Recurring heaviness in the stomach after stress may have long-term consequences if not addressed. Over time, individuals might develop a heightened sensitivity to stress, which can further exacerbate digestive issues. Moreover, persistent discomfort could lead to changes in eating habits, avoidance of certain foods, or even develop into anxiety surrounding meal times. Recognizing these patterns is crucial to breaking the cycle of discomfort and promoting better digestive health.
